We planted 3 different species of tomato plants in pots this spring. Only one developed fruit and it was completely consumed by tomato worms. How do we avoid this problem in the future? |
Tomato fruit worms can be controlled with regular sprays of rotenone or with Sevin. Be sure to read and follow label directions. You may need to begin spraying before the blossoms open and then at 7-10 day intervals. |
